5 of the Celtic 6 found guilty in Amsterdam of using violence in public - Defence team not allowed to speak to witnesses due to it being a quick trial - but will be able to if they appeal.
Judge accepts that those found guilty may not have known that the violence he found them guilty of was against police officers. Punishments range from 1 month for one, 6 weeks in prison for two throwing beer cans and 2 months for the remaining two - all appear to have been released pending appeal. |
